FAKE SECURITY

 Denial has lured many people into a trap which provides a false sense of security.

            Why is that?

            To avoid pain!

            I have seen God do some incredible restoration in lives of people who have courageously pursued Him and were willing to let go of the defense mechanism of denial.

            These people achieved their victory, by facing the pain of their past, forgiving those that caused it, and then getting healed from the results of the trauma.

            There is an old ‘saying’; “don’t open Pandora’s box”, which means, “don’t mess with their heads or all sorts of ugly things will surface leaving everyone involved with an unmanageable situation”.

            But, nothing is un-manageable with the Holy Spirit. The past doesn’t have to remain hidden under a mask, or “defense mechanism” or “false front”. 

The “real” me was hidden behind many masks that I falsely believed would protect me from being hurt and rejected again. My ex-husband made this extraordinary statement in the forward of my book, “Beyond Survival”. 

“I knew Nancy better after reading this book than after 19 years of marriage.”

            These masks, often called survival or coping skills by some therapists – are kept in place by a powerful spirit called denial.

            Why do alcoholics keep drinking and don’t believe they have a problem? Denial.

            What is our first reaction when we hear bad news? Denial.

            What prevents us from facing a painful truth? Denial.

            Don’t let a spirit of denial keep you from getting the help you need.

            We can do all things through Christ, who strengthens us. We can even face painful repressed memories and emerge victorious; free to be ourselves, in Jesus’ name.

            Live like Psalm 91 describes, in the shelter of the Most High. Close to Jesus and sheltered from harm. And a good pastor, or counselor can provide the help you may also need on your journey to wholeness.
